## Runbook: Proselint (docs linter) recovery

If the Quindell docs pipeline fails at the lint stage, check rule pack version first. Mismatched packs cause false positives on admonition blocks. Pin the pack, re-run `doclint --strict`, confirm zero errors on the Marrowfield style corpus. If failures persist, clear the cache volume and rebuild. Never silence rules inline; update the pack instead. Record the outcome in the maintenance log. The token for the last known-good lint build follows.

build token for bageg-yahof: htk3_673

Heads up: if the Lintrock baseline file in the Quarrow repo drifts from main, CI fails with a "stale baseline" error even when the code is fine. Quick fix is to regenerate the baseline on a clean checkout and re-push. If a customer build is blocked, confirm the failing run matches the token below before escalating.

build token for yadug-yagag: htk21_c863c33eb8b82c0c9c152

Ticket: Image slimming config drift on Velvetine workers

So the slimmed Velvetine images in prod no longer match what the build pipeline produces. Someone hand-patched the strip list on two hosts back in spring, and now fresh deploys ship layers we thought we'd removed — image size crept up 40%. Future maintainers: don't edit the strip rules on hosts, change them in the pipeline repo. Current canonical values for the slimming stage follow.

config for kahop-tajop:
[eliix]
port = 5000
region = central-3
host = eliix.qirvancorp.internal
timeout_ms = 3000
retries = 6